Tea Rooms

Fishers, IN, United States

3 places in Fishers, ordered by rating:

5.0
2 reviews
Telephone:
+1 317-578-2550
Address:
11643 Maple St
4.5
13 reviews
Telephone:
+1 317-316-1121
Address:
8745 E 116th St
···
Telephone:
Not provided
Address:
Fishers, IN 46038

Tea Rooms in nearby cities: